[react] 생명주기 메서드를 이용하여 컴포넌트가 화면에 나타나기 전에 작업을 수행하는 방법은 무엇인가요?
다음은 componentDidMount
메서드의 예시입니다.
import React, { Component } from 'react';
class MyComponent extends Component {
componentDidMount() {
// 화면에 렌더링이 완료되었을 때 수행할 작업들을 여기에 작성합니다
// 예를 들어, 네트워크 데이터를 가져와서 상태를 업데이트하거나 외부 라이브러리를 초기화할 수 있습니다
}
render() {
return (
<div>
{/* 컴포넌트 JSX */}
</div>
);
}
}
export default MyComponent;
componentDidMount
메서드를 사용하여 화면에 컴포넌트가 나타나기 전에 작업을 수행할 수 있습니다.
참고 문헌:
- React 공식 문서: https://reactjs.org/docs/react-component.html#componentdidmount